Jagan Reddy revamps Cabinet, Roja Minister

Amaravati: Andhra Pradesh Chief Minister YS Jagan Mohan Reddy has revamped his entire cabinet, and gave major representation of 68 per cent to Scheduled Castes, Scheduled Tribes, Backward Classes and minorities.

The new cabinet includes 11 members from the previous cabinet dissolved on 7 April, besides 14 fresh faces. ‘The newly formed cabinet has a mixture of senior and experienced leaders as well as fresh and young faces, for a balanced governance,’ the Chief Minister’s office said in a statement.

The Ministers being retained include Peddireddy Ramachandra Reddy, Botsa Satyanarayana, Buggana Rajendranath Reddy, Pinipe Vishwarup, Ch Srinvasa Venugopala Krishna, Gummanur Jayaram, Seediri Appalaraju, Adimulapu Suresh, K Narayana Swamy, Md Amzad Basha and Taneti Vanitha.

The remaining members of the new cabinet are Dharmana Prasada Rao, P Rajanna Dora, Gudivada Amarnath, Buddi Muthyala Naidu, Dadishetti Raja, Karumuri Nageswara Rao, Kittu Satyanarayana, Jogi Ramesh, Ambati Rambabu, Meruga Nagarjuna, Vidadala Rajini, Kakani Govardhan Reddy, Roja K Selvamani and Usha Sricharan.

The previous ministers, however, will be given responsibilities in the party so they can make use of their experience to ensure the party’s victory in the upcoming assembly and general elections in 2024.
